Team India bowling coach Morne Morkel made a huge statement on ace pacer Jasprit Bumrah ahead of the five-match Test series against England, set to begin on June 20 in Leeds. Morkel revealed that he has been "blown away" by Jasprit Bumrah's energy in the three sessions the team has had so far.
With Virat Kohli and Rohit Sharma retiring from Tests, Jasprit Bumrah is one of the most experienced members of the Indian squad. Bumrah last played for India in the fifth Test against Australia in Sydney earlier this year. He took 32 wickets in the five matches before suffering a back injury in the final Test.
Blown Away to See the Energy on the Ball - Morne Morkel on Jasprit Bumrah
Morne Morkel showered praise on Jasprit Bumrah’s rhythm ahead of the first Test match. Morkel said he was impressed by Bumrah’s intensity and rhythm with the Dukes ball over the past three days. He added that the management would manage his workload throughout the tour.
"Bumrah knows how to get himself ready, he knows how to prepare. I was blown away to see the energy on the ball the last three days. That's very exciting to see. I'm happy his body is in good shape at the moment," Morkel said on Wednesday, as quoted by ESPN Cricinfo.
"We'll manage him with that. We'll be smart with him because he's obviously key for us, but in terms of the first three net sessions, lot to be excited watching him bowl with the Dukes ball," he added.
I've Challenged Him to Bowl a Bit More - Morne Morkel on Nitish Kumar Reddy
Morne Morkel revealed that he has urged Nitish Kumar Reddy to bowl more during the England tour compared to his role in Australia. Morkel said that Reddy has the skill and potential to produce game-changing deliveries. However, he noted that improving consistency is key to his growth.
"The more bowling options we can have, that's great. He's skillful. He's a guy that can bowl that magical ball, so for him it's about creating that consistency, it's something we want to work on, it's important for his game as well. I've had conversations where I've challenged him to bowl a bit more," Morkel said.
"I want to see the ball more in his hands, we all know what he can do with the bat. For a team, if we can have the bowling options, especially in these conditions, I think he'll be exciting and can complement this bowling attack," he added.
India Set to Begin Preparations With Three-Day Intra-Squad Match
India are set to begin preparations for their five-Test series in England with a three-day intra-squad match in Beckenham from June 6. This practice game will be played behind closed doors, with players from both the senior Test squad and the India A side that recently faced the England Lions.
A major talking point ahead of the opener is India’s bowling combination. Jasprit Bumrah will lead a pace unit that also includes Mohammed Siraj, Arshdeep Singh, Prasidh Krishna, and Akash Deep. All-rounders Shardul Thakur and Nitish Kumar Reddy also provide seam-bowling options.
However, Thakur and Reddy struggled in the India A fixtures, raising uncertainty over who might feature as the fourth seamer if India opts for an all-rounder over a specialist pacer or second spinner.
